Marking the 100th anniversary of the Armistice
Speaker of the House of Keys Juan Watterson is renewing calls for a new permanent national war memorial in the Isle of Man.
He will bring the matter to Tynwald when it sits tomorrow (Tuesday).
Members will be asked to support the forming of a new committee to devise plans for 2018 - the 100th anniversary of Armistice.
Mr Watterson placed a wreath at St John's on behalf of cadets during last week's Rememberance Sunday service.
